Abstract
Dahlqvist and Euranto reported an apparent doubling of the infrared carbonyl stretching band of a number of alkyl deuteroformate esters. By comparison with the corresponding protioformate esters and a process of elimination, they showed that the apparent CO band at higher frequencies must be the overtone of CD out-of-plane bending ("2 × CD <i>op be</i>") in Fermi resonance with CO stretching ("CO <i>st</i>").
